Kathrin Belliveau
Corporate Officer/Principal at HASBRO, INC.
Profile
Kathrin Belliveau is currently the Director at Rhode Island Public Expenditure Council, Director at The Toy Association, Inc., Director at Year Up, Inc., Chief Purpose Officer & Executive Vice President at Hasbro, Inc., Trustee at Lincoln School (Rhode Island), and Member of Wellesley Business Leadership Council.
She completed her undergraduate degree at Boston College Law School.

The Toy Association, Inc.
![]() The Toy Association, Inc. Miscellaneous Commercial ServicesCommercial Services The Toy Association, Inc. is a business trade association that represents all businesses involved in creating and delivering toys and youth entertainment products for kids of all ages. The non-profit company is based in New York, NY. The association leads the health and growth of the toy industry, which has an annual economic impact. With roughly 900 members, they drive the annual $41 billion domestic toy market. The Toy Association promotes the developmental benefits of play and advocates for toy safety. The company organizes the world-renowned Toy Fair and engage in advocacy activities on behalf of their members. The association also chairs the committee that reviews and revises the ASTM F963 toy safety standard. The Toy Foundation, their philanthropic arm, acts as a children's charity that has delivered the joy of play to 32 million children in need worldwide. Gregory B.
